IL-18 induces emphysema and airway and vascular remodeling via IFN-γ, IL-17A, and IL-13.

TL;DR: The spectrum of inflammatory, parenchymal, airway, and vascular alterations that are induced by pulmonary IL-18 is defined; the similarities between these responses and the lesions in COPD are highlighted; and the selective roles that type 1, type 2, and type 17 responses play in the generation of IL- 18-induced pathologies are defined.

Insights into the Role of Follicular Helper T Cells in Autoimmunity

TL;DR: Regulation of TFH cell differentiation and the GC reaction via miRNA and TFR cells could be important regulatory mechanisms for maintaining immune tolerance and preventing autoimmune diseases such as systemic lupus erythematosus (SLE) and rheumatoid arthritis (RA).

UV-responsive nano-sponge for oil absorption and desorption

TL;DR: A novel method is reported to fabricate a nano-sponge which is composed of hydrophobic hydrocarbon and hydrophilic TiO2 nanoparticles for oil absorption or desorption that are responsive to UV irradiation that can be applied for oil-water separation, oil spill cleanup and reuse of spilled oil.
